What are the Benefits of Using Nanomaterials in Infrared Thermometers?
Nanomaterials offer several advantages in the design of infrared thermometers:
Enhanced Sensitivity: Nanoparticles can detect slight variations in infrared radiation, leading to more accurate temperature readings. Faster Response Time: The high surface area-to-volume ratio of nanomaterials allows for quicker thermal response, reducing the time required to obtain a temperature measurement. Miniaturization: Nanotechnology enables the creation of smaller and more portable infrared thermometers without compromising performance. Energy Efficiency: Nanomaterials often require less power to operate, making the devices more energy-efficient.
